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y presented a five-point victory plan to the parliament in Kyiv, emphasizing NATO membership as a priority. Despite strong public support for NATO, challenges remain due to ongoing conflict with Russia and the complexities of membership criteria. The article discusses the implications of a potential West Germany model for NATO membership, which would only include territories under Ukrainian control, and the difficulties Zelenskyy faces in negotiating with both NATO and the Ukrainian populace, who have suffered greatly during the war.
